Written Answers. - Garda Stations.

Joe Costello

Ceist:

278 Mr. Costello asked the Minister for Justice, Equality and Law Reform the reason the health centre in Fitzgibbon Street Garda station has been closed down since December 2002; the further reason that hundreds of serving and retired gardaí are being deprived of a training and health facility, which they themselves established and maintained; when it is expected to be reopened for use by the Garda;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[25667/03]

I am informed by the Garda authorities that the gym in Fitzgibbon Street Garda station was closed on the advice of the Office of Public Works, which had health and safety concerns with regard to, inter alia, the electrical system in the building. Moreover, I understand the Office of Public Works is currently considering the provision of an alternative, temporary gym for the station, on the basis of an agreed sketch scheme.
